“Particle”

Friday, May 1
7–9 p.m.
Arts Center, A13

PARTICLE is a multi-dimensional coming-of-age story set in the world of elite gaming. Cora, a physics-loving teenager, has always been her twin brother Seth’s online gaming sidekick... until she makes an unexpected move while they’re streaming live together. Suddenly Cora finds herself internet-famous... and not at all sure that she likes it (and, surprise—Seth feels the same way). Our heroine finds herself launched from her family home in Roswell NM into the special world of Team Origin, an esports team of talented misfits. While she anxiously tries to find her footing, Seth faces challenges of his own — he’s sick. Very sick. Pulled in opposite directions, our twins try to find how to stay connected to each other while also surrendering to their own individual destinies. Will Cora meet her team’s expectations and help them win the high-pressure Interglow championships? And what does this mean for her twin brother, the one left behind, who finds himself facing a very different future? At its heart, ‘Particle’ is a story about connection, separation, time & space...and most importantly, the transcendent power of love.
Book by Selda Sahin, Derek Gregor, and Autumn Reeser Music and Lyrics by Selda Sahin and Derek Gregor Presented by the Theatre and Dance Dept as a part of their Page to Stage class.

Night Flyers Concert

Today
7:30–9:30 p.m.

Glazer Music Performance Ctr, Beston Hall

The Night Flyers Campus Community Band is a full-size concert band made up of music majors, non-music majors, community members, and Nazareth alumni.
